<h2>Mission Statement</h2>
<p>The Target Management project creates data models and frameworks
to configure and manage remote (mainframe down to embedded) systems,
their connections, and their services.</p>
<h3>The Vision</h3>
<p>To be the Eclipse <i>"Explorer of the Network Neighborhood"</i>,
with pluggable information providers under a single, consistent UI.
Interactively discover, drill down, analyze remote systems (from
mainframes down to embedded systems), and provide the
context for more advanced actions being plugged in to it.
<h3>The Toolkit</h3>
<p>The core <a href="http://tmober.blogspot.com/2006/11/remote-system-explorer-10-is-released.html">
Remote System Explorer (RSE)</a> framework integrates
any sort of heterogeneous remote resources through a concept
of pluggable subsystems. The base toolkit includes a Remote Files
subsystem that allows <a href="http://eclipsewebmaster.blogspot.com/2007/01/remote-editing-using-eclipse.html">
transparent working on remote computers</a> just
like the local one, a shell and a processes subsystem.
Other offerings include a lightweight Terminal and a Network Discovery
framework.</p>
<p>Vendors are extending the RSE with custom subsystems for debugging,
remote VNC display and other uses.</p>

The TM 2.0.3 service release includes 13 bug fixes compared to TM 2.0.2.
RSE persistence was made more robust,
SSH connections do not time out any more thanks to keepalives,
FTP connections can show hidden files, and the Terminal
optional input line got Ctrl+Space field assist for quickly accessing its history.
Includes also all TM 2.0.x fixes for Terminal and EFS issues,
and support for non-ASCII encodings over FTP or SSH.
<br/>
TM 2.0.3 is 100% upward and backward compatible with TM 2.0. If you already have TM 2.0, you
can "check for updates" using the Eclipse update manager to get it.
